1. Overview of the Netcare Group

A. What is Netcare?

Netcare operates a network of hospitals, day clinics, and healthcare facilities across South Africa. It provides world-class medical care, innovative health solutions, and training for healthcare professionals.

B. Career Opportunities at Netcare

Netcare offers diverse job opportunities, including:
Medical and Nursing Staff – Doctors, nurses, and specialists
Allied Health Professionals – Pharmacists, radiographers, physiotherapists
Administrative and Management Roles – HR, finance, IT, operations
Support Services – Cleaners, porters, catering, security
Internships & Graduate Programs – Training for young professionals


2. Eligibility and Qualifications for Netcare Jobs

A. Minimum Requirements for Healthcare Professionals

✔ Valid South African medical or nursing qualifications
✔ Registered with the Health Professions Council of South Africa (HPCSA) or South African Nursing Council (SANC)
✔ Prior experience in private or public healthcare facilities (preferred but not always required)
✔ Good communication, teamwork, and problem-solving skills

B. Requirements for Administrative & Support Roles

✔ Relevant qualifications in business, finance, IT, HR, or operations
✔ Experience in the healthcare or corporate sector is an advantage
✔ Strong organizational and communication skills

C. Internships & Training Programs

✔ Netcare offers nursing training programs for students who want to become qualified nurses
✔ Graduate programs for students in healthcare management, finance, HR, and IT

4. Step-by-Step Guide to the Netcare Recruitment Process

Step 1: Online Job Application

✔ Go to the Netcare careers portal
✔ Select the job you want to apply for
✔ Click “Apply Now” and complete the online application form
✔ Upload your CV, cover letter, and supporting documents

Step 2: CV and Application Screening

✔ Netcare’s HR team reviews applications based on experience, qualifications, and job suitability
✔ If you meet the criteria, you will be shortlisted for the next stage

Step 3: Telephonic or Virtual Screening

✔ Some applicants go through a preliminary phone interview
✔ HR may ask about your experience, salary expectations, and availability

Step 4: Interview Process

✔ Shortlisted candidates attend an in-person or virtual interview
✔ For medical positions, candidates may go through practical assessments
✔ Questions may include:

  • “Why do you want to work at Netcare?”
  • “How do you handle stressful situations in healthcare?”
  • “Tell us about a time you had to work as part of a team.”

Step 5: Reference and Background Checks

✔ Netcare contacts your previous employers and professional references
✔ For healthcare professionals, HPCSA or SANC registration verification is conducted

Step 6: Job Offer and Onboarding

✔ Successful candidates receive a formal job offer
✔ After accepting, you will go through orientation and training

6. Frequently Asked Questions About Netcare Recruitment

Q1: Can Foreign Nationals Apply for Jobs at Netcare?

✔ Yes, but they must have work permits or permanent residency in South Africa

Q2: How Long Does the Recruitment Process Take?

✔ It varies but usually takes 2-6 weeks depending on the position

Q3: Does Netcare Offer Training for Nurses?

✔ Yes, Netcare has nursing training programs for aspiring nurses

Q4: What are Common Reasons for Application Rejection?

✔ Incomplete applications, lack of experience, missing qualifications, or failed background checks
